    Product Description

    The insertion thermal mass flow meter is a professional gas flow measurement instrument based on thermal dispersion technology. It measures gas mass flow directly without the need for additional temperature and pressure compensation, making it suitable for a wide range of industrial gas monitoring applications.

    This model adopts an integrated transmitter design, combining signal processing and local display in one compact structure. The integrated display allows operators to check flow rate, total flow, and working status directly on site. The insertion-type structure makes it suitable for medium and large pipelines, helping reduce installation cost compared with full-bore flow meters.

    The stainless steel probe is inserted into the pipeline to detect gas flow, while the ball valve assembly allows easier installation and maintenance. With low pressure loss, fast response, and reliable performance, this thermal mass flow meter is widely used in compressed air systems, nitrogen pipelines, oxygen systems, biogas, natural gas, exhaust gas monitoring, and other industrial gas applications.

    Specification

    Parameter

    Specification

    Installation Type

    Insertion type

    Measured Medium

    Steady-state gases, except unstable gases such as acetylene and boron trichloride

    Wetted parts material

    Stainless steel

    Nominal diameter

    DN65–DN1000

    Flow range

    0.1–100 Nm/s

    Accuracy

    ±2.5%

    Working pressure

    ≤2.5 MPa

    Working temperature

    Sensor: -40°C ~+300°C;
    Converter: -20°C ~ +45°C

    Power supply

    220V AC / 24V DC, 18W

    Output Signal

     4–20 mA, RS485 / Modbus RTU

    Ingress Protection

     IP65

    Applications

    • Compressed Air Systems
      Used for compressed air flow monitoring in factories, helping users evaluate air consumption, leakage, and energy efficiency.
    • Nitrogen and Oxygen Pipelines
      Suitable for measuring steady gas flow in nitrogen, oxygen, and other industrial gas supply systems.
    • Natural Gas and Biogas Measurement
      Applied in natural gas, biogas, and fuel gas pipelines for process monitoring and flow management.
    • Flue Gas and Exhaust Gas Monitoring
      Used for gas flow measurement in emission monitoring, environmental protection, and exhaust gas treatment systems.
    • Chemical and Petrochemical Plants
      Suitable for stable gas flow measurement in chemical process pipelines, gas distribution systems, and production lines.
    • Power Plants and Boiler Systems
      Used for air, fuel gas, and exhaust gas flow measurement in power generation and boiler-related applications.
